NTSB Narrative Summary Released at Completion of Accident

THE BIPLANE CRASHED IN MOUNTAINOUS TERRAIN AFTER A LOSS OF POWER. THE ACFT HAD BEEN DOING AEROBATIC MANEUVERS PRIOR TO THE ENGINE FAILURE. THE PLT INDICATED THAT THE ENGINE QUIT AT 7,500 FT MSL WHILE IN A DESCENT. SHE RELINQUISHED THE FLT CONTROLS TO THE FRONT SEAT CERTIFICATED COMMERCIAL PLT-PASSENGER WHILE SHE ATTEMPTED TO RESTART THE ENGINE. THE ENGINE RESTARTED BUT DID NOT REGAIN ENOUGH POWER TO PREVENT THE ACFT FROM COLLIDING WITH THE TERRAIN. THE FRONT SEAT PILOT WHO WAS CURRENT IN THE ACFT CONTINUED TO FLY UNTIL IMPACT.
